Job Summary

Responsible for administering leave programs, ensuring compliance with relevant policies and regulations, and supporting employees throughout the leave process.

Essential Functions

-Manage all aspects of employee leave programs, including but not limited to medical leave, parental leave, sick leave, vacation, and other types of time-off requests.

-Serve as the main point of contact for employees seeking information and guidance on leave programs.

-Ensure that leave policies and procedures are in line with hospital policies, local labor laws, and relevant regulatory requirements.

-Monitor and track employee leaves to ensure timely and accurate documentation, approvals, and re-certifications as needed.

-Conduct regular training sessions for managers and employees to educate them about leave policies, procedures, and best practices.

-Prepare reports on leave usage, trends, and patterns for HR management and other relevant stakeholders.

-Collaborate with managers and the Occupational Health team to facilitate accommodation requests for employees returning from leave.


 

Qualifications

Education
- Bachelor's Degree Human Resources Management required or Bachelor's Degree in a related Field of Study required

Experience
Human Resources Experience 2-3 years required

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ities
- In-depth knowledge of federal and state leave laws, including FMLA, ADA, and other relevant regulations.
- Understanding of medical and disability terminology is a plus.
- Strong interpersonal and communication skills to interact effectively with employees and stakeholders.
- Detail-oriented with excellent organizational and time management skills.
- Ability to handle sensitive and confidential information with discretion and professionalism.

Mass General Brigham Competency Framework

At Mass General Brigham, our competency framework defines what effective leadership “looks like” by specifying which behaviors are most critical for successful performance at each job level. The framework is comprised of ten competencies (half People-Focused, half Performance-Focused) and are defined by observable and measurable skills and behaviors that contribute to workplace effectiveness and career success. These competencies are used to evaluate performance, make hiring decisions, identify development needs, mobilize employees across our system, and establish a strong talent pipeline.
